TAL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2025 in Review

250 of the 7,458 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in TAL Education Group (TAL) for Q1 2025, worth a combined $3.99B — up 42% from $2.82B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 51 funds opened new TAL positions and 30 closed out — a net gain of 21 holders — while 101 added to existing stakes and 71 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Fidelity Investments, adding an estimated $151M. The largest seller was Goldman Sachs, cutting an estimated $128M.
